Kaolinite is the mineral formed by the weathering of feldspar and other silicate minerals, and it is the principal mineral in clay and shale. It is a type of clay mineral that is commonly found in sedimentary rocks.

Kaolin is a type of clay mineral that is formed primarily from the weathering of aluminum silicate minerals like feldspar. It is commonly used in ceramics, paper coating, and pharmaceuticals due to its fine particle size and white color.
